INTERNAL MEMO — Finance Team Only

Re: Term Sheet from Caldrey Systems

Caldrey's revised term sheet arrived Tuesday. Key points: a three-year supply commitment, volume rebates tiered at 8% and 12%, and an exclusivity clause covering the Velmora product line. Lena Harwick has flagged the exclusivity language as potentially restrictive given our pipeline with other partners. Please model cash impact under both tiers before Friday's review. Our position going into negotiations is noted below.

board note of kahag-baguf: The finance team signed off on a budget of $419.2 million for Project Gorvan.

## Service Accounts — Record Dedup

The `svc-mergewell` account runs the nightly job that deduplicates customer records in the Tallow CRM. As a contractor you only need read access to its logs; merges themselves are automated. The account talks to the internal Mergewell matching service over the private mesh. For local testing against the sandbox tier, use the sandbox service key shown below.

API key for bageg-kajef: vxb2-ss

# Murmurjay Environments: Log Sampling

Support team — Murmurjay is our chattiest service, emitting roughly forty log lines per request at full verbosity. To keep storage costs sane, each environment applies head-based sampling with different rates: dev keeps everything, staging keeps one in ten, and production keeps one in a hundred, with errors always retained. When investigating customer reports, remember production uses the sampling configuration below.

service settings:
BRIIX_PIN=8582
BRIIX_TENANT=raleth
BRIIX_METRICS_HOST=metrics.briix.urlaqstack.example
BRIIX_SEAL=seal_c11ef522
BRIIX_STANDBY_TEAM=ulaok

Hey release folks,

Quick heads-up for anyone new: we found the session-token refresh bug in Lanternbay. Tokens issued right before midnight UTC weren't refreshing, so users got bounced to login. Fix is merged and going out with tonight's cut — nothing needed on your end, just don't hotfix around it. The trace token for the fix is below.

session token of kahag-bawip = htk6_729d08